Sirloin With Green Cream To Boost Your Diet:  150k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 10 chopped sage leaves
  • 3 tablespoons of lemon juice
  • 4 slices of pork loin (about 240g)
  • 1 tablespoon of soup oil
  • salt to taste

Watercress Cream:

  • 1/2 bunch of watercress, cleaned and chopped
  • 1 cup chicken broth (broth)
  • 1/2 cup(s) skimmed milk
  • 2 tablespoons of wheat flour
  • salt to taste

PREPARATION MODE

  • Mash the sage, add the lemon juice , the salt and, with this mixture, season the sliced ​​loin.
  • Let it rest for 10 minutes.
  • Heat the oil and fry the loin until golden.
  • Remove and keep warm.
  • For the cream, beat all the ingredients in the blender for 3 minutes and pour into a pan.
  • Cook over low heat for 5 minutes and once it’s consistent, remove.
  • Serve with the loin.

Light Lemon Cake  To Boost Your Diet : 386k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 1/2 cup (tea) of light margarine
  • 1 cup (tea) of light sugar
  • 3 eggs (whites and yolks separated)
  • Zest of the rind of 1 lemon
  • 1 cup warm skimmed milk
  • 2 cups of flour (wheat)
  • 1 tablespoon of baking powder
  • Margarine and wheat flour for greasing

Roof:

  • 250ml fresh/ice cream
  • 4 tablespoons of light sugar
  • juice of 1 lemon
  • Lemon zest for garnish

PREPARATION MODE

  • In the mixer, beat the margarine with the sugar, the yolks, the zest and the milk.
  • Add the flour and yeast and mix with a spoon.
  • Add the beaten egg whites and pour into a greased and floured 30cm x 22cm cake tin.
  • Bake in a preheated oven until golden.
  • In the mixer, beat the milk cream, sugar and lemon juice until it forms a whipped cream.
  • Cover the cake with whipped cream and decorate with lemon zest .
  • Serve immediately.

Mango Mousse With Lemon  To Boost Your Diet :  116k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 3 sleeves (about 700g)
  • 1/2 cup (tea) evaporated milk
  • 2 teaspoons unflavored gelatin powder
  • 3 tablespoons of lemon juice
  • 3 tablespoons of sweetener
  • 2 tablespoons of grated coconut

PREPARATION MODE

  • Put the evaporated milk in the fridge for about 15 minutes.
  • Peel the mangoes and cut into cubes. Reserve.
  • In a small pan, dissolve the gelatin in the lemon juice and wait for 5 minutes.
  • Place the pan over low heat and stir until completely dissolved.
  • In a blender, add the mangoes with the dissolved gelatin and the sweetener.
  • Blend on medium speed until a puree forms. Reserve.
  • In a mixer on low speed, beat the evaporated milk that was in the fridge for approximately 5 minutes until creamy and firm.
  • Gently mix the mango puree with this evaporated milk with a fork (no need to beat too much) so that it is aerated.
  • Distribute in glasses and take it to the fridge for about 3 hours.
  • Sprinkle the grated coconut on a small baking sheet, and bake in the oven at medium temperature for 5 minutes to brown.
  • When serving the mousse cups, decorate with a little coconut on top.

Penne with Chicken Sauce  To Boost Your Diet :  310k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 300g penne
  • 1 tablespoon of oil
  • 1 red pepper in strips
  • 200g boneless, skinless chicken breast, cut into 1cm strips
  • 2 tablespoons green onions, chopped
  • 200g sliced ​​palm heart
  • 3/4 cup of chicken broth
  • 2 teaspoons of l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on lemon zest
  • 1 teaspoon of salt
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1/2 cup of peas
  • 1/2 cup cooked corn kernels
  • 3 teaspoons of cornstarch
  • 1/2 cup light cream

PREPARATION MODE

  • In a saucepan, cook the penne according to package directions and set aside.
  • In a large skillet, heat the oil and add the peppers.
  • Saute for about 3 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Add the chicken and chives, mixing.
  • Add the hearts of palm, chicken stock, lemon juice and zest , salt and thyme and cook for about 1 minute.
  • Add the peas and corn and cook for about 4 minutes.
  • In a cup, dissolve the cornstarch in a little water.
  • Add the dissolved cornstarch and cook for another 3 minutes, stirring until the broth thickens a little and the chicken is well cooked.
  • Remove from heat and add the cream.
  • Drain the reserved pasta and mix with the sauce.
  • Serve immediately.

Meat With Broccoli and Soy Sauce  To Boost Your Diet  265k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 3 tablespoons of soy sauce (shoyu)
  • 1 tablespoon of lemon juice
  • 2 teaspoons of cornstarch
  • 1 teaspoon powdered cloves
  • 1 teaspoon(s) grated ginger
  • 400g rump steak in thick strips
  • 1 and 1/2 cup (tea) broccoli
  • 1 chopped onion
  • 1 crushed garlic clove
  • 1 red pepper in strips

PREPARATION MODE

  • Mix soy sauce, lemon juice , cornstarch, cloves and ginger and make a marinade.
  • Spread the mixture over the meat and refrigerate for 20 minutes.
  • Then, place the meat on another platter, arranging the strips, side by side, and reserve the broth.
  • In a separate bowl, mix the broccoli, onion and garlic, and place over the meat.
  • Put it in the microwave to cook on high power for 4 minutes.
  • Remove the meat, stir well and return to the oven for 4 minutes (approximately).
  • When the meat is cooked, add the peppers and then pour the reserved broth.
  • Cover the dish and microwave it for another 3 minutes or until the sauce has thickened.
  • Serve immediately.

Light Tabule  To Boost Your Diet : 100k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 150g of wheat for kibbeh
  • 2 tomatoes, chopped
  • 1 cucumber in cubes
  • 3 chopped green onions
  • 2 tablespoons of chopped parsley
  • 2 tablespoons chopped mint
  • 3 tablespoons of oil
  • 3 tablespoons of lemon juice
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 head of lettuce , cleaned and chopped

PREPARATION MODE

  • Place the wheat in a bowl, cover with hot water and let it rest for 1 hour, stirring occasionally.
  • After the wheat has cooled, drain it well and place it in a bowl.
  • Add the other ingredients and mix well.
  • Finally, add the chopped Lettuce and mix again.
  • Serve immediately.

Salmon With Vegetables  To Boost Your Diet  305kcal/serving

INGREDIENTS:

  • 4 salmon fillets
  • 250g of fresh mushrooms
  • 3 small zucchinis
  • 1 large grated carrot
  • 4 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
  • 2 tablespoons of lemon juice
  • Salt and white pepper to taste

PREPARATION MODE

  • Wash, dry and cut the zucchinis into strips, lengthwise, 1/2 cm thick.
  • Do the same with Carrots .
  • Cut the mushrooms into slices, without removing the stems.
  • Place the zucchinis, carrots , parsley and mushrooms in a large bowl.
  • Add the pepper, salt and mix well.
  • Season the salmon fillets with the lemon and distribute them on top, arranged side by side.
  • Cover the bowl with non-toxic plastic wrap, leaving only a small opening.
  • Microwave and cook on high for eight minutes or until salmon is tender.
  • Don’t forget to turn the fillets halfway through.
  • Serve while still hot.
